As a 60 DRK, I've noticed that I need to not use Unleash the same way PLD uses Flash. Yes, it's great for the initial aggro gain because i don't have to have a target, and it's centered on me. But after that, the animation for it entirely blocks out AOE markers. Most of the mobs in HW use lots and lots of AOE, and a good chunk of those use it right off the bat. If I'm focusing on that Unleash aggro, I'm going to get spanked hard and not even know what hit me. If you notice your tank going down quick and he's spamming unleash, maybe mention to him to use Abyssal Drain more.
Other than that yeah, I'd say most people are still learning their rotations and how to manage their cooldowns.
